Abstract
There are many techniques available for the closure of traumatic wounds in emergency departments. Each method has its own unique benefits and limitations that must be considered in each case individually. The best technique provides durability, simplicity, excellent cosmetic outcome, and overall patient satisfaction. Unfortunately, at this time no single method is superior for all situations. Emergency physicians must be familiar with multiple techniques to provide the best outcomes for their patients.Entities:
